What Does “dodge a bullet” mean?

Definition:

To manage to avoid a difficult or undesirable situation.

Example(s)

The President appears to have dodged a bullet in the investigation.
Anne dodged a bullet with the closing of the investigation, but her troubles aren’t over.
He is out of trouble now, but it is too early to talk about dodging a bullet.
